### "AMS360 Old DB2 Engine Developed Before the Internet"

October 3, 2020

2.0

Sensitive entry in property modules throws numerous exception errors. Navigation in every aspect requires clicking through fields rather than allowing tab to preserve data integrity. Constant toggling in and out of apps is required for tedious data entry to be preserved. Import/Export feature has limited information capture. Product may be suitable for agency working with small business or personal lines. Downloads are fraught with errors in old AL3 flat files but cost is prohibitive. This product is definitely not suited to agencies working in upper middle or large market accounts.

Pros

Easy to customize activity, attachment and suspense categories to agency's culture.

Cons

Cost- it is staggering that Vertafore charges premium user rates for a product engine developed 1989-92 (before the internet). Clunky DB2 database indexing requires massive space. No capability to set up nested folders for activity display. Grouping assignment requires multiple reports requiring export to Excel for any sort of reason. Limited integrated apps for modern coverages like cyber, EPLI, pollution. No ability to rearrange e-forms display for non-integrated certificates and applications. Claims data capture is limited and does not populate loss notices correctly. Accounting is archaic dual entry GL. Clunky certificate/ app display in e-forms do not allow display reorganization in tree forcing creation of an integrated form with a non-integrated attachment. Marketing/Submission module is limited and does not interface well with suspense. This fossil should be burried.

Warning - Vertafore will delete functions of AMS without any warning and certainly no foresight. We've been using AMS for 10 years and it's clear that they have no one on their development team with any insurance knowledge. This last change has forced our hand to switch. Despite it's many shortfalls, we were actually content with AMS360 until the team a Vertafore decided to make an update change that, in short, took away the ability for our clients to generate their own certificates online in their 24/7 program. As a commercial agency that generates thousands of certificates a year, this change has crippled us. We now have to issue each certificate in house individually. Vertafore has been completely unresponsive in answering whether or not they will actually fix this. Our sales rep won't answer our phone calls or emails.
